Output f593ab6deab14ff8faa896ea5a5c606bdf8235d33b1cba241595e25877932eb4:1

value
68126
script pubkey
OP_0 OP_PUSHBYTES_20 45e8fe834cfee7f65857a2526f2ae81ecbe14752
address
bc1qgh50aq6vlmnlvkzh5ffx72hgrm97z36jsmq7as
transaction
f593ab6deab14ff8faa896ea5a5c606bdf8235d33b1cba241595e25877932eb4
confirmations
200762
spent
true